Are you getting note holders to
contact you but few callbacks?
Chances are you have great
skills, but you might be missing
that extra oomph to help you
stand out from your competitors.
The truth is one of the most
coveted skills among note
professionals is—you guessed
it—communication. In other
words, communication skills can
make or break you. In addition
to the tips I gave you last
week, here are two more tips for
you to consider:
3. Nix filler words like um,
like, and uh. This goes
hand-in-hand with No. 2, except
these filler words are often
involuntary. They just come out
when you're nervous or put under
the spotlight. The only way to
beat a case of the "ums" is to
practice, practice, and
practice.
4. Ask for clarifications.
Asking questions is one of the
best ways to show you're engaged
and committed to the
conversation. If you have a
single doubt about the note
holder’s question, asking for
clarification does not take
points from you. Fire away.
Communication skills should not
be over looked when striving to
be the best note professional
you can be. Remember,

Q
- Hi Jeff,
I had a Realtor call me this morning to
find out what exactly we did and how I could possibly help him. After explaining
it to him he said that it sounds like we buy 2nd's and he didn't think that
would help him. I don't know a lot about all this yet. Is that what we do when
we purchase a seller carryback note...buy 2nd's? Any help would be greatly
appreciated.
~ Marc
A - Hi Marc!
Thanks for the email! In short, no.
What we do is purchase performing first position notes secured by a property
that came about when the seller of a property carried back the note to
facilitate the sale of the property. We do not buy 2nd's on a regular
basis at all. Please read through some of my articles in the
Note Broker section
of my website to get a better understanding of what we actually do. Hope this helps!
~ Jeff
